Small but Mighty: Low Bio-Accessibility Preserves Polyphenols from Mini Purple Carrots for Direct Action Against
Amel Hamdi1, Emel Hasan Yusuf2, Rocío Rodríguez-Arcos1
1Phytochemicals and Food Quality Group, Instituto de la Grasa (CSIC), 41013 Seville, Spain.
Mini purple carrots show superior chemopreventive properties due to high bioactive compounds. Their unique polyphenols may offer enhanced colorectal cancer prevention by interacting directly with cancer cells.
Area of Science:
- Nutritional Science
- Phytochemistry
- Cancer Biology
Background:
- Carrots are rich in bioactive compounds with potential health benefits.
- Carrot biodiversity (color and size) may influence their chemopreventive properties.
Purpose of the Study:
- Investigate the relationship between carrot cultivar biodiversity and chemopreventive potential.
- Analyze polyphenolic composition, bioaccessibility, and antiproliferative activity of different carrot types.
Main Methods:
- Analyzed four carrot cultivars (orange, white, yellow, purple) of normal and miniature sizes.
- Assessed in vitro simulated digestion and antiproliferative activity against HCT-116 colon cancer cells.
- Performed in vitro cell cycle analysis and identified key polyphenolic compounds.
Main Results:
- Vegetable size impacted phytochemical composition more than color; mini purple carrots had higher polyphenols and antiproliferative activity.
- Bioaccessibility of bioactive compounds was low, suggesting intact delivery to the colon.
- Mini purple carrot extracts induced S-phase arrest, unlike other varieties causing G0/G1 arrest.
Conclusions:
- Carrot biodiversity is crucial for functional foods, especially for colorectal cancer prevention.
- Specific polyphenols like chlorogenic acid and diferulic acid derivatives may act synergistically.
- Miniature purple carrots demonstrate significant potential for chemoprevention due to their unique phytochemical profile.
